a cylindrical vessel having diameter equal to its height is full of water which is poured into two identical cylindrical vessel with diameter 42cm and height 21cm which are filled completely.find the diameter of cylindrucal vessel

1 ) dimensions of the large cylider

diameter = d cm

Height = h = d cm

Volume = π( d/2)² h

= π ( d ²/ 4)×d

= π d³/4 ----( 1 )

2 ) dimensions of the smaller cylider

d = 42 cm

h = 21 cm

Volume = π × ( d²/ 4 ) × h

= ( π × 42 × 42 × 21 )/4---( 2 )

According to the problem given ,

( 1 ) = 2 × ( 2 )

π d³/4 = 2 × ( π × 42 × 42 × 21 )/4

d³ = ( 2 π × 42 × 42 × 21 × 4 )/(π×4)

d³ = ( 42 )³

Therefore ,

d = 42 cm
